How can you know whether or not the someone you happen to be conversing with was legitimate? “Research shows one slight lying is prevalent for the internet dating sites, that have a regular individual claiming as an inch large, four lbs light and you can per year otherwise a couple of young,” produces economist Paul Oyer within his book The things i Previously Requisite To know about Business economics We Read Off Dating. A diagnosis off pages out-of OKCupid, certainly America’s premier dating sites, indicated that an incomprehensible quantity of men stated to-be exactly 6ft tall, there have been on four times as many individuals stating to secure $a hundred,100000 annually because there need to have started, when they was indeed some thing including the mediocre people.
